NDP calls on Saskatchewan Premier to bring in military as wildfires force evacuations

The area in and around the town of La Ronge, Sask., is a major evacuation zone.

As wildfires devour buildings and force thousands from their homes in Saskatchewan, the Opposition NDP is calling on Premier Scott Moe to ask for help from the military.

NDP Leader Carla Beck, in a letter to Moe Thursday, questioned what the premier was waiting for.

“Every available resource in our country must be deployed to fight these fires. We cannot afford to leave help on the table,” Beck wrote.

“I still remember the wildfires of 2015 and then-premier Brad Wall’s decision to bring in the military and call for a co-ordinated national response.”
